2015-01-12 44 views
0

我在Ubuntu上編寫了一個覆蓋整個顯示屏幕的Python程序,但是如果我在其他顯示屏幕上打開同一個程序,它不會覆蓋整個屏幕。我附上了兩個屏幕截圖。ubuntu上的蟒蛇全屏幕

Display 1

Display 2

你能plz幫助我,我怎麼能解決這個問題,其在Ubuntu

對所有類型的顯示的創建自動整個屏幕
import ttk 
from Tkinter import * 

if __name__ == '__main__': 
    root = Tk() 
    root.title("APPLICATION")           # Program Objective 

    mainframe = ttk.Frame(root, padding="540 445 540 445") 
    mainframe['borderwidth'] = 20 
    mainframe['relief'] = 'sunken' 
    mainframe.grid() 

    ttk.Button(mainframe, text="Exit",   command=root.quit).grid (column=60, row=3, padx=8, pady=8, sticky=W) 

    root.mainloop() 
+1

也許你一些提示[這裏](http://stackoverflow.com/q/15981000/2870069)或[這裏](http://stackoverflow.com/q/7966119/2870069) – Jakob

+0

你是h在您的應用中對特定尺寸進行編碼,爲什麼您認爲窗口在不同屏幕上的尺寸應該不同? –

回答

1
step= root.attributes('-fullscreen', True) 
+0

很晚......但還好 – Fahadkalis